How much do internship corporate innovation j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ship corporate innovation in the United States is $23.07,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$28.85 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an Internship in Corporate Innovation?

An Internship in Corporate Innovation is a temporary position that allows students or recent graduates to work within a company's innovation or strategy team. Interns in this role typically assist with researching new business opportunities, supporting the development of new products or services, and analyzing industry trends to help drive innovation within the organization. The internship provides hands-on experience in transforming ideas into actionable projects and offers exposure to cross-functional teams and corporate decision-making processes. It's a valuable way for individuals to gain insights into how large companies foster innovation and adapt to changing markets.

What types of projects and responsibilities can I expect during an Internship in Corporate Innovation?

As an intern in Corporate Innovation, you will typically support teams working on new product development, process improvements, or the implementation of innovative business models. Your daily tasks may include conducting market research, analyzing industry trends, brainstorming solutions, and presenting your findings to cross-functional teams. You'll often collaborate with professionals from various departments such as marketing, R&D, and strategy, gaining exposure to different aspects of the business. This hands-on experience is designed to help you develop a strong understanding of innovation processes within a corporate environment, while building valuable skills for future career advancement.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Internship Corporate Innovation, and why are they important?

To thrive in a Corporate Innovation Internship, you need a solid understanding of business fundamentals, analytical thinking, and a relevant academic background such as business, engineering, or related fields. Familiarity with innovation frameworks, design thinking methodologies, and tools like Microsoft Office Suite, data analytics software, or project management systems is often required. Creative problem-solving, adaptability, teamwork, and effective communication are standout soft skills in this role. These abilities are crucial for contributing fresh ideas, supporting innovation projects, and working collaboratively in fast-paced corporate environments.

Thank you for expressing interest in the Meyer Najem Construction High School Internship program. We are a general contractor and construction management company with offices in Indiana and Florida. The goal of our internship program is to give students the opportunity to learn about the commercial construction industry, explore a variety of career paths in construction management including: Project Management, Estimating, Trades, and Field Operations (Superintendent).

List of Job Duties and Responsibilities:
Responsibilities include, but are not limited to the following:
        Basic understanding of project drawings and specifications.
        Basic understanding of construction activities / scheduling timelines.
        Basic understanding of skillset/trades required to complete construction activities.
        Basic understanding of safety requirements of commercial construction
        Basic understanding of Superintendent Daily reports & importance of these documents
        Observe the process for updating drawings & specifications (RFI, ASI, etc)
        Observe Project Quality Control (Pre-Installation Meetings, Mock-ups, coordination, etc.)
        Become familiarized with Meyer Najem job site procedures
        Observe weekly Foreman/Superintendent meetings on site
        Observe OAC (Owner/Architect/Contractor) Meetings
